Hot Shrimp Dip

Hot Shrimp Dip

I came up with this when I wanted something to snack on that was tangy, cheesy, and had shrimp in it. Serve it on toasted crusty bread - easy and delicious!!

Preparation Time
10 mins
Cooking Time
30 mins
Total Time
40 mins
Calories
218 Calories

Recipe Instructions

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
Step 2
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 25 to 30 minutes.
Step 3
Chop the shrimp into small pieces. In an 8x8 inch baking dish, combine shrimp, yellow onion, bell pepper, garlic, mayonnaise, vegetable oil, Old Bay ™ seasoning, black pepper, salt, and 3/4 cup of cheese. Mix well, use reserved 1/4 cup cheese to cover the top in an even layer.

Ingredients

  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on vegetable oil
  • 1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
  • 3 tablespoons mayonnaise
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• ½ cup chopped onion
  • ½ cup chopped green bell pepper
  • 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  • 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 1 teaspoon Old Bay TM seasoning
